Conversion Definitions

nm

Nanometer (nm) is a unit of length equal to one billionth of a meter, used to measure extremely small distances such as wavelengths of light or atomic scales. It is part of the metric system and essential in scientific, technological, and optical contexts.

ft

Foot (ft) is a customary unit of length in the imperial system, equal to 12 inches or approximately 0.3048 meters. It is commonly used in the United States for measuring height, distance, and size of objects in everyday life and construction.
